ASSEMBLY
Unplug the router table and/or the router.
Select the throat plate you wish to use.
Press throat plate into insert plate slot until it snaps into place.
To remove, push throat plate out from the bottom of the insert plate.

Unplug the router table and/or the router.
Place the starting pin into the hole to the right of the router table throat opening.
Push the pin in to secure.
INSTALLING THE MITER GAUGE
See Figure 17.
Unplug the router table and/or the router.
With the router table right side up, and the front edge closest to you, place the miter gauge bar in the slot near the front of the table with the pointer on the right.
